Noun: expletive  eksplutiv
  1. Profane or obscene expression usually of surprise or anger
    "expletives were deleted"
    - curse, curse word, oath, swearing, swearword, cuss, cussword [N. Amer]
     
  2. A word or phrase conveying no independent meaning but added to fill out a sentence or metrical line

Derived forms: expletives

Type of: profanity, utterance, vocalization
